Vaal Bulk Bags, commonly known as FIBCs (Flexible Intermediate Bulk Containers), are essential for the efficient transportation and handling of various industrial materials in Gauteng and beyond.
Material and Design Specifications
Material: Vaal Bulk Bags are predominantly manufactured from woven polypropylene, a material renowned for its strength and durability. The design of these containers typically includes loop handles for lifting and may feature different types of tops such as filling spouts, open top, valve top, or skirt top.
Design: The structure of these bags ensures flexibility, yet with a stable form that can carry a Safe Working Load (SWL) specific to each bag type. They are engineered with various strength specifications to handle different industry requirements.
Types and Features
There are several types of Vaal Bulk Bags, including the standard builder’s bags for construction materials, and UN certified bags designed for hazardous materials. The features vary by type, with some offering enhanced ventilation, while others are tailored with spouts for easy discharge. For instance:
Open Top: Ideal for easy loading.
Skirt Top: Allows for securetying and covering.
Valve Top: Designed for controlled discharge.
Bags may also have different bottom designs, like flat or with discharge spouts.
Regulatory Compliance and Standards
Vaal Bulk Bags must comply with rigorous regulatory standards. Certified bags, especially those carrying hazardous materials, adhere to UN certifications. meeting these stringent regulations ensures safety in transport and handling, while also affirming quality control. The ISO9001 standard is one of the quality benchmarks for these bags.

Understanding the Importance of Early Planning
One of the biggest mistakes people make during a relocation is underestimating the time required for planning. Coordinating a vehicle shipment alongside a household move requires more effort than booking a single service. Vehicle transport schedules, pickup windows, and delivery times must align with your housing availability. Planning early gives you access to better pricing, more carrier options, and greater flexibility if delays occur.
Early planning also allows you to evaluate your inventory properly. Deciding what to move, what to sell, and what to replace can significantly reduce the overall cost. Auto transport is often more affordable and safer than driving long distances yourself, especially when factoring in fuel, lodging, wear and tear, and lost time.
Choosing Reliable Providers
Selecting trustworthy service providers is essential. Reputable movers and auto transport companies should offer transparent estimates, clear service descriptions, and documented insurance coverage. Avoid companies that provide vague pricing or pressure you to commit quickly without inspection or written terms.
For auto transport, verify that the provider works with licensed carriers and explains whether your vehicle will be shipped open or enclosed. For household moving services, confirm whether packing, storage, or specialty-item handling is included. Reviewing contracts carefully prevents unexpected charges and service gaps on moving day.

Timing and Cost Considerations
Timing can significantly affect both cost and availability. Peak moving seasons, such as summer months and end-of-month periods, tend to be more expensive. Auto transport bookings can also be impacted by fuel prices, route demand, and regional weather conditions. Coordinating both services during off-peak times may reduce costs and increase scheduling flexibility.
Budgeting realistically is another critical factor. While it may be tempting to choose the lowest quote, extremely low estimates often lead to hidden fees or poor service. A balanced approach focused on value, professionalism, and reliability typically results in a smoother relocation experience.
Preparing for Moving Day
Preparation plays a major role in successful outcomes. For vehicle transport, clean your car, remove personal items, and document its condition with photos before pickup. Disable alarms and ensure your fuel tank is partially filled as recommended. These steps help avoid disputes and delays.
For household moves, label boxes clearly, separate essentials, and confirm contact details with your moving coordinator. Communication between you, your movers, and your vehicle transport provider ensures everyone is aligned on timelines and expectations.

What Are Pool Covers and Why Every Pool Owner Needs One
Pool covers are specialized barriers designed to cover swimming pools when not in use. They serve multiple essential functions, including safety protection, heat retention, water conservation, and debris prevention. Statistics show that properly installed safety covers can prevent up to 90% of potential drowning accidents involving children, while thermal covers can reduce water evaporation by up to 98% and cut energy costs by 40-60%.
For South African pool owners specifically, covers solve several key problems: they dramatically reduce water loss in a water-scarce country (saving 20,000-30,000 liters annually per pool), minimize the constant cleaning required due to frequent winds and dust, extend the swimming season in variable climates, and reduce the chemical maintenance burden that intense UV exposure creates.

2. Thermal Covers
Thermal covers are primarily designed to retain heat and reduce evaporation, making them ideal for extending your swimming season and reducing operating costs.
GeoBubble Thermal Covers represent the latest innovation in pool insulation with their 500-micron thickness and patented bubble design. These covers reduce heat loss by up to 75% compared to uncovered pools. The unique bubble shape eliminates thin spots found in traditional bubble covers, resulting in 25% greater efficiency and longevity.
Standard Thermal Blankets provide a more economical option while still delivering significant benefits. These covers typically range from 300-400 microns in thickness and offer moderate heat retention capabilities.
Performance differs significantly across South African regions. In Highveld areas, thermal covers can maintain temperatures 6-8°C higher than uncovered pools, while Coastal regions typically see a 4-6°C advantage. This temperature difference can extend your swimming season by 4-6 weeks in spring and autumn.

4. Slatted Covers
Slatted covers provide excellent insulation while offering a distinct aesthetic appeal different from traditional covers.
Rigid Slat Covers utilize polycarbonate slats that float on the water’s surface. Available in solar, transparent, and colored options, these covers provide excellent insulation while supporting enough weight to prevent accidental falls. The rigid construction prevents debris from entering the pool and reduces evaporation significantly.
Designer Slatted Systems enhance the basic functionality with premium finishes and materials. These high-end options include anodized aluminum end caps, customizable slat colors, and enhanced durability features for coastal environments where salt exposure is a concern.
